From dc01b9e3b766f7c9c7000fa576c8b7c3189d477e Mon Sep 17 00:00:00 2001 From: Andrey Shovkoplyas Date: Mon, 30 Jan 2017 21:24:28 +0300 Subject: [PATCH] fix for https://github.com/status-im/status-react/pull/773 and https://github.com/status-im/status-react/issues/694 fix for https://github.com/status-im/status-react/issues/635 --- src/status_im/android/platform.cljs | 1 + src/status_im/chats_list/styles.cljs | 5 +++-- src/status_im/contacts/styles.cljs | 4 ++-- src/status_im/discover/screen.cljs | 2 +- src/status_im/discover/styles.cljs | 3 --- src/status_im/ios/platform.cljs | 1 + 6 files changed, 8 insertions(+), 8 deletions(-) diff --git a/src/status_im/android/platform.cljs b/src/status_im/android/platform.cljs index 202be5d98b..b88b388176 100644 --- a/src/status_im/android/platform.cljs +++ b/src/status_im/android/platform.cljs @@ -39,6 +39,7 @@ :bottom-gradient {:height 3} :input-label {:left 4} :input-error-text {:margin-left 4} + :main-tab-list {:margin-bottom 20} :toolbar-nav-action {:width 56 :height 56 :align-items :center diff --git a/src/status_im/chats_list/styles.cljs b/src/status_im/chats_list/styles.cljs index 67353c42cc..8dfe379c2a 100644 --- a/src/status_im/chats_list/styles.cljs +++ b/src/status_im/chats_list/styles.cljs @@ -115,8 +115,9 @@ {:flex 1}) (def list-container - {:background-color color-light-gray - :margin-bottom (when p/ios? 72)}) + (merge (get-in p/platform-specific [:component-styles :main-tab-list]) + {:background-color color-light-gray})) + (def create-icon {:fontSize 20 diff --git a/src/status_im/contacts/styles.cljs b/src/status_im/contacts/styles.cljs index e1ffcc3910..25a9592d31 100644 --- a/src/status_im/contacts/styles.cljs +++ b/src/status_im/contacts/styles.cljs @@ -20,8 +20,8 @@ :background-color toolbar-background2}) (def contacts-list-container - {:flex 1 - :margin-bottom (when p/ios? 72)}) + (merge (get-in p/platform-specific [:component-styles :main-tab-list]) + {:flex 1})) (def empty-contact-groups (merge contact-groups diff --git a/src/status_im/discover/screen.cljs b/src/status_im/discover/screen.cljs index 984c0f68e4..ad77c850be 100644 --- a/src/status_im/discover/screen.cljs +++ b/src/status_im/discover/screen.cljs @@ -81,7 +81,7 @@ [toolbar-view (and current-view? (= show-search :discover))] (if discoveries - [scroll-view st/scroll-view-container + [scroll-view {:style (get-in platform-specific [:component-styles :main-tab-list])} [discover-popular {:contacts contacts :current-account current-account}] [discover-recent {:current-account current-account}]] diff --git a/src/status_im/discover/styles.cljs b/src/status_im/discover/styles.cljs index 8954947ba5..c215993350 100644 --- a/src/status_im/discover/styles.cljs +++ b/src/status_im/discover/styles.cljs @@ -26,9 +26,6 @@ (def section-spacing {:padding 16}) -(def scroll-view-container - {:bounces false}) - ;; Popular (def popular-container diff --git a/src/status_im/ios/platform.cljs b/src/status_im/ios/platform.cljs index 251cbd525d..e5aed5af8c 100644 --- a/src/status_im/ios/platform.cljs +++ b/src/status_im/ios/platform.cljs @@ -47,6 +47,7 @@ :bottom-gradient {:height 1} :input-label {:left 0} :input-error-text {:margin-left 0} + :main-tab-list {:margin-bottom 72} :toolbar-nav-action {:width 46 :height 56 :align-items :center